UNSC divided over North Korea rocket launch
Prague, Apr 6: The United Nations Security Council meet convened to discuss the steps to be taken against North Korea for its rocket launch, was unable to reach a conclusion even after a series of discussions on Sunday, Apr 5. The member nations could not reach an agreement over whether, North Korea has breached a UN resolution and whether it should be punished.
While United States and Japan demanded for strong action and response from international community, Russia and China preferred a cautious approach citing concerns for the stability in the region. Though US and Japan said that North Korea's rocket launch was a breach of UN resolution, Russia and China said it was not sure whether the nation launched a missile or communication satellite.
On Apr 5, North Korea launched a long-range rocket, which it said was a communication satellite. But international community fears it could have been a disguised missile test.
